Microbiology Culture Market: Overview

Microbiology culture is the process of cultivating and developing microorganisms including bacteria, viruses, fungus, and parasites under controlled laboratory conditions. In this technique, a sample of microorganisms is inoculated onto an appropriate medium for development, which provides the nutrients and environment for the bacteria to multiply.

An important global trend in microbiology culture is the increased use of modern technology and procedures to improve efficiency, accuracy, and automation in testing for microbes and identification operations.

Traditional methods based on culture are being supplemented or substituted with rapid microbiological methods (RMMs), which produce faster results, require less hands-on time, and have higher accuracy and specificity. This trend is being driven by the need for quicker turnaround times in medical diagnostics, food safety testing, and pharmacological quality control, as well as rising demand for point-of-care testing and real-time monitoring solutions.

Furthermore, there is a growing emphasis on personalized medicine and precision microbiology, which is encouraging the development of novel culture-based methods for researching the microbiome and microbial interactions in a variety of contexts. In summary, sophisticated microbiological culture methods are being adopted leading to more efficient workflows, improved product quality, and better public health outcomes.

By culture type, the bacterial culture segment held the highest market share in 2023 and is expected to keep its dominance during the forecast period 2024-2033. A major development in bacterial culture is the growing desire for rapid and automated culture methods, including modern molecular techniques such as PCR and NGS, which allow for quicker and better detection of pathogens and diagnosis.

By media type, simple media segment held the highest market share in 2023 and is expected to keep its dominance during the forecast period 2024-2033. A noticeable trend in simple media is the growing need for ready-to-use, pre-made culture media formulations, which simplify laboratory operations and provide uniformity in microbiological testing and research applications.

By application, the food and beverage segment held the highest market share in 2023 and is expected to keep its dominance during the forecast period 2024-2033.
